Special Damages
Compensatory damages that cover specific, quantifiable financial losses suffered by a plaintiff, such as medical bills or lost wages, due to the defendant's wrongdoing.
Incidental Damages
Damages that compensate for expenses directly incurred because of a breach of contract, such as those incurred to obtain performance from another source.
Rescind The Contract
The legal action of canceling or nullifying a contract, effectively terminating the agreement and releasing the parties from their obligations.
Failure To Perform
The inability or refusal to fulfill a contractual obligation or duty.
